New York based well-funded and rapidly growing start-up firm with a proprietary off-exchange trading platform is seeking a senior executive for Chief Operations Officer / President.
The Company has less than 50 employees and requires a strong operator to manage the multi-faceted aspects of the Company’s infrastructure as it relates to: exchanges and clearing houses, risk management, regulatory/broker-dealer and competitive threats. The candidate will have the ability to play an integral role in the development and design of corporate policies for a growing company. Ground floor opportunity for a senior executive to apply his/her experience gained within large institutions to developing and managing the infrastructure of a growing company.

Responsibilities will include:
• Daily management of entire employee base
• Business strategy and tactical execution
• Coordinate all workflow related to product support, front-office and back-office
• Manage certain external relationships with clearing firms, exchanges and regulatory organization
• Oversee all requirements related to systems and reporting
• Drive operational and process efficiencies in the organization
• Leverage domain expertise to contribute to product development and manage competitive threats
• Oversee controller function in organization (prior to the hire of full-time CFO)
• Coordinate HR function (prior to hire of a full-time CFO)

Position requirements include:
• >15 years in the financial markets with an expertise in electronic trading platforms, preferably dark liquidity pools
• Significant management and leadership experience
• Demonstrated ability and track record to manage P/L and create enterprise value in an organization
• Experience should include a midsized, fast growing company (or stand-alone division)
• Familiarity with the complexities of the derivatives markets, particularly equity options
• Strong rolodex and references


Company will be offering a competitive base compensation (min 350K) and bonus opportunity with equity upside participation in the Company.
